    <title>2025 (7) TMI 681 - BOMBAY HIGH COURT</title>
    <link>https://www.taxtmi.com/caselaws?id=774613</link>
    <description>Bombay HC quashed revenue&#039;s order denying condonation of 247-day delay in filing Form 10IC under section 115BAA. The assessee company satisfied all three conditions stipulated in CBDT Circular: timely filing of return, proper option selection in ITR-6, and electronic filing of Form 10IC before prescribed deadline. HC rejected revenue&#039;s arguments that prior processing under section 143(1) with demand raised or AO&#039;s detection of delay would disqualify the assessee from condonation. The court found CBDT Circular unambiguous with no such restrictive conditions and directed revenue to process return giving effect to timely filed Form 10IC.</description>
